News and Opinion articles
Showing 161 - 170 of 913 results
News
15 fév 2022
Open Africa Power 2022: Call for applications
Opinion
21 déc 2021
2021 in review: bold, new commitments for the energy transition
News
16 déc 2021
Celebrating four years of Cooling for All
News
22 nov 2021